Vinyltrimethylammonium hydroxide Toxicity Data With Reference

Organism Test Type Route Reported Dose (Normalized Dose) Effect Source
guinea pig LDLo intraperitoneal 30mg/kg (30mg/kg)   "Abdernalden's Handbuch der Biologischen Arbeitsmethoden." Vol. 4, Pg. 1289, 1935.
mouse LDLo intraperitoneal 100mg/kg (100mg/kg)   "Abdernalden's Handbuch der Biologischen Arbeitsmethoden." Vol. 4, Pg. 1289, 1935.
mouse LDLo subcutaneous 46mg/kg (46mg/kg)   Journal of Pharmacology and Experimental Therapeutics. Vol. 28, Pg. 367, 1926.
rabbit LDLo oral 90mg/kg (90mg/kg)   "Abdernalden's Handbuch der Biologischen Arbeitsmethoden." Vol. 4, Pg. 1289, 1935.

Vinyltrimethylammonium hydroxide Safety Profile

Poison by ingestion, subcutaneous, and intraperitoneal routes. When Vinyltrimethylammonium hydroxide (CAS NO.463-88-7) is heated to decomposition, it emits toxic fumes of NOx and NH3.
